What Is Supported Independent Living NSW?

 

Supported Independent Living NSW is a personalised support service designed to help individuals live as independently as possible while receiving assistance with daily tasks, life skills, and community engagement.

Rather than doing everything for the individual, Supported Independent Living encourages people to develop confidence, learn practical skills, and make their own decisions while receiving the right level of support.

Services can be provided in:

  • Shared living arrangements
  • Individual homes or apartments
  • Supported accommodation
  • Community-based settings

The level of support is flexible and based on each person's needs, preferences, and long-term goals.

 

What Services Are Included in Supported Independent Living?

 

Support is tailored to each individual, but the following services are commonly included in Supported Independent Living NSW.

 

1. Personal Care Assistance

Maintaining personal wellbeing is an essential part of independent living.

Support workers may assist with:

  • Personal hygiene
  • Showering and grooming
  • Dressing
  • Toileting assistance
  • Medication reminders
  • Morning and evening routines

The goal is to provide respectful assistance while encouraging independence wherever possible.

 

2. Meal Planning and Preparation

Healthy eating plays a key role in overall wellbeing.

Support may include:

  • Planning nutritious meals
  • Grocery shopping
  • Preparing meals together
  • Learning cooking skills
  • Safe food handling
  • Kitchen organisation

These activities help individuals become more confident in managing everyday tasks.

 

3. Household Tasks and Home Management

A clean and organised home contributes to comfort and safety.

Support services often include:

  • Vacuuming
  • Laundry
  • Dishwashing
  • Cleaning
  • Changing bed linen
  • Organising personal belongings
  • Household maintenance routines

Rather than simply completing tasks, support workers encourage individuals to build practical household skills.

 

4. Daily Living Skills Development

One of the most valuable aspects of Supported Independent Living NSW is helping people gain lifelong skills.

Examples include:

  • Budgeting
  • Paying bills
  • Shopping independently
  • Time management
  • Using public transport
  • Personal organisation
  • Appointment scheduling
  • Communication skills

Developing these abilities promotes long-term independence and confidence.

 

5. Community Participation

Staying connected with the community improves wellbeing and social confidence.

Support may include participation in:

  • Local events
  • Social activities
  • Volunteer opportunities
  • Recreation programs
  • Shopping outings
  • Educational courses
  • Fitness activities
  • Community groups

Community participation helps individuals develop friendships, routines, and a stronger sense of belonging.

 

6. Social and Emotional Support

Independent living also involves emotional wellbeing.

Support workers may assist by:

  • Encouraging positive routines
  • Building confidence
  • Supporting social interaction
  • Promoting meaningful relationships
  • Encouraging personal interests and hobbies

A supportive environment contributes to improved mental wellbeing and greater self-confidence.

 

7. Mobility and Daily Living Support

Individuals who use mobility equipment or require assistance moving safely around their home can benefit from practical mobility support.

Services may include:

  • Safe transfers
  • Walking assistance
  • Wheelchair support
  • Daily mobility routines
  • Guidance on using assistive equipment
  • Home accessibility recommendations

These supports help individuals move confidently and safely throughout their daily lives.

 

8. Goal-Based Support Planning

Every individual has different aspirations.

Support plans may focus on goals such as:

  • Becoming more independent
  • Finding employment
  • Learning new life skills
  • Building social confidence
  • Participating in community activities
  • Managing everyday responsibilities

At Creative Care Solutions, support plans are reviewed regularly to ensure they continue to reflect changing needs and personal goals.

 

9. Flexible In-Home Support

Support needs can vary from person to person.

Services can often be arranged for:

  • Morning routines
  • Evening routines
  • Overnight assistance
  • Weekend support
  • Ongoing daily support
  • Short-term assistance during life transitions

Flexibility ensures individuals receive support when they need it most.

Why Person-Centred Support Matters?

 

Effective support isn't about following a standard checklist—it's about understanding the individual.

Person-centred support focuses on:

  • Personal goals
  • Lifestyle preferences
  • Cultural values
  • Daily routines
  • Communication needs
  • Long-term aspirations

This approach creates more meaningful outcomes and empowers individuals to live with greater confidence.
